| New Orleans Saints WR Robert Meachem continued his strong preseason showing Saturday, Aug. 23, against the Cincinnati Bengals. He had four receptions for 71 yards with a long of 54 yards. He also had one rushing attempt for 13 yards. |

| Mike Triplett, of the New Orleans Times-Picayune, reports New Orleans Saints WR Robert Meachem has been earning rave reviews for his progress the past few months. Meachem is healthy after a knee injury slowed him down for much of the 2007 season. He is also showing more confident determination. |
|
| Jimmy Smith, of the New Orleans Times-Picayune, reports New Orleans Saints WR Robert Meachem (knee) has been medically cleared, according to head coach Sean Payton. "I've been encouraged with the feedback I've gotten with the way he's running. I think any lingering effects from his knee from a year ago have all but disappeared. That's encouraging. . . . He's cleared and full speed ahead," Payton added. |

| Tom Planchet, of WWLTV.com, reports New Orleans Saints head coach Sean Payton said WR Robert Meachem, who did not see any playing time this season, will be 'in the mix' at receiver next season. Meachem was the team's first round pick in the 2007 draft and the head coach said the young receiver has been impressing the coaching staff with his scout team performances in the past few weeks. |
